Gemdale USA Secures $90 Mil in New Financing on 538k sf San Diego Life Science Campus

8/03/26

Gemdale USA has obtained a $90 mil mezzanine bridge loan for Aperture Del Mar, a newly constructed, 538k sf Class A life science campus in San Diego. The financing, provided by Breakthrough Properties and Tishman Speyer, will be used to refinance an existing loan.

The four-building lab and office campus in Del Mar Heights is fully occupied by Neurocrine Biosciences, a leading biopharmaceutical company dedicated to discovering, developing and commercializing life-changing treatments for patients with under-addressed neurological, psychiatric, endocrine and immunological disorders. Aperture Del Mar serves as Neurocrine’s mission critical global headquarters as part of a lease that runs through 2036.

The Aperture Del Mar campus features a standalone fitness center with a yoga studio and juice bar, an outdoor event lawn, private patios and courtyard and a 1,500-stall parking garage.

Breakthrough Properties, a joint venture of Tishman Speyer and Bellco Capital, develops and owns life science real estate in San Diego and other leading innovation markets around the world. Its local portfolio includes Torrey Heights, Callan Ridge, MUSE, Torrey Plaza and Governor Pointe, which are located in prime submarkets and leased to industry-leading companies such as Pfizer, Novartis, Merck and Waters. This loan is part of Breakthrough’s second life science fund, which held its first close at the end of 2025.

Tishman Speyer participated through its recently established debt platform. The vehicle acquires previously originated loans in the secondary market and originates new commercial real estate loans tied to institutional-quality residential, industrial, life science, office and other mixed-use projects and portfolios across the United States’ top cities. The platform targets a wide range of debt investments, including whole loans, subordinate and mezzanine debt, preferred equity, construction loans and purchases of legacy loans or loan portfolios.

“As a dedicated life science investor with deep experience in San Diego’s established biotechnology ecosystem, we are able to leverage firsthand market knowledge and real-time insights to identify compelling investment opportunities across a range of asset profiles,” said Dan D’Orazi, Chief Investment Officer of Breakthrough Properties. “Aperture Del Mar offers a true Class A campus environment, and Neurocrine, with more than three decades of history in San Diego, is one of the region’s marquee biotechnology companies.”
